Conroe buses will now feature a new look as they carry citizens around town on new run times, according to a press release from the Conroe Connection Transit.

The Conroe Connection Transit announced effective July 15, buses on Route 291, Conroe Park & Ride, will have new run times to “improve on-time performance.” Departures from the Park & Ride in the morning and from the Michael E. DeBakey VA Medical Center in the evening are unchanged.

Here is a list of changed inbound times:

Milam & Texas
5:50 a.m. to 5:40 a.m.
6:20 a.m. to 6:12 a.m.
7:20 a.m. to 7:15 a.m.

Fannin & Holman
5:58 a.m. to 5:48 a.m.
6:31 a.m. to 6:20 a.m.
7:34 a.m. to 7:27 a.m.

TMC Transit Center
6:13 a.m. to 6:03 a.m.
6:48 a.m. to 6:35 a.m.
7:53 a.m. to 7:44 a.m.

Michael E. DeBakey VA Medical Center
6:20 a.m. to 6:11 a.m.
6:55 a.m. to 6:43 a.m.
8:02 a.m. to 7:53 a.m.

Here is a list of changed outbound times:

TMC Transit Center
4:40 p.m. to 4:39 p.m.
5:40 p.m. to 5:39 p.m.
6:10 p.m. to 6:09 p.m.

San Jacinto & Holman
5:05 p.m. to 5:01 p.m.
6:02 p.m. to 6:01 p.m.
6:32 p.m. to 6:31 p.m.

Travis & Capitol
5:15 p.m. to 5:18 p.m.
6:10 p.m. to 6:16 p.m.
6:40 p.m. to 6:45 p.m.

Conroe Park & Ride
6:15 p.m. to 6:03 p.m.
7:05 p.m. to 7:01 p.m.
7:35 p.m. to 7:30 p.m.

The new bus wrap will roll out in July to identify the Conroe Commuter Connection buses from the other routes operated by the Metropolitan Transit Authority of Harris County.

Riders can pay the $8 one-way fare with cash or with a METRO Q Fare Card. Q Cards can be purchased at www.ridemetro.org, in the METRO RideStore or at some participating retailers.
